The AEC is conducting the popular Finishing Workshop during ET Week! This must-attend event will provide the latest information about pretreatment, equipment, coating and finishing processes for the aluminum extrusion industry. The condensed one-day workshop includes a full day of general sessions offering ideas and problem-solving techniques, roundtable discussions, and a series of interactive Field Testing Stations. Take home solutions, ideas and suggestions to make an immediate impact on your own finishing department operations.
The program will deliver a wealth of information specific to aluminum finishing, including anodizing and painting. Speakers have been specially selected for their knowledge and expertise on operational issues concerning aluminum extruders. Topics will include:
- 2027 Architectural Finishing Standards Update
- Paint Application Process
- Extrusion Defects: Fundamentals and Solutions for an Optimum Finish
- Finishing Line Safety
- Pretreatment, Substrate and Troubleshooting
- Field Repair Methods, Cleaning and Maintenance of Aluminum Finishes
- Paint Equipment Review and Discussion
- Corrosion Specifics
- Automation & Equipment, and much more.
Interactive Field Testing Stations
Students will rotate through a series of interactive field testing stations to learn how each type of aluminum finish reacts to various tests. Each station will provide test results on thickness, rub, alcohol, milling test, and more for various painted and anodized aluminum finishes. In addition, FGIA standards will be discussed for paint and anodize finishes.
